Featured dishes

View full menu
Blt On Turkish
Bacon, lettuce, tomato, relish and aioli.
Beetroot Burger
Served w/ chips
Bacon And Egg Roll
Bacon/egg/swiss cheese/bbq sauce/aioli/milk bun
Muesli
House muesli/vanilla pannacotta/kiwi/banana strawberry/mango yoghurt (v)
Smashed Avocado
On multigrain with your choice of topping medley-heirloom tomatoes/feta/poached egg greek - saganaki/lemon/pine nuts/poached egg (v, gfa)

Kom YinKom Yin
Indulging in high tea at One Pear Tree was an exquisite experience! From the moment we walked in, we were greeted warmly by the staff, who made us feel like valued patrons throughout. The ambiance was charming and the decor elegant. Each mouthful was a delight, from the delicate sandwiches to the freshly baked scones with fresh cream and jam. And let's not forget the heavenly assortment of sweets, each one a work of art in both presentation and taste. But what truly set this high tea apart was the impeccable service. The staff was attentive and knowledgeable, catering to our every need with a smile. It's rare to find such attention to detail and genuine hospitality these days, and it made our experience truly memorable. Overall, their high tea service exceeded all expectations and left us feeling pampered and rejuvenated. Whether you're celebrating a special occasion or simply treating yourself, I can't recommend it highly enough. A must-visit for anyone looking for a truly delightful experience at a great value
Mina ZarMina Zar
My drink and food came quickly to the table which shows they’re trying to provide a good service however my Arancini was cold and a bit dry. Beetroot dip was too sweet. The combination of them wasn’t really good. Staff was good, attentive and well trained. The parking at the back made my life so much easier. I probably go once again to try other dishes. Second visit: We ordered Croque Madam, I asked to remove the ham, but gentleman said it’s prepared we can’t change it. Food is not fresh here. They only heat up the meal. I got little sick after eating it and couldn’t finish my meal. When the staff took our plates, saw we didn’t finish our food but she couldn’t care less. She even didn’t ask what was the problem that meals are not touched. Very disappointing experience. I wouldn’t suggest this place.
Varun SimonsVarun Simons
My auntie took me out for lunch, I suggested One Tree Pear as we were driving that way anyway, and I had never been there before, although I had walked past on multiple occasions. The vegan menu was a little limited but the veggie / vegie? Patch sounded pretty great, and it didn’t disappoint! .. .Tbh It could have been a larger portion overall, but that’s not a huge deal as it was still enough, and delicious. So anyway I ordered that and a large decaf Cappuccino. And It truly was a large Cappuccino! .. 😺 and was great too. The vegan menu / menu options could be an expanded a little, and they still have those ridiculous and completely unnecessary (and now redundant) QR check-in signs up in the outdoor / dog friendly area, so I was rather annoyed about that. 😒 So please take them down! ☺️👍 Cheers!

A delightful place to have a meal. This was my second time at the restaurant. It was such a lovely place, I could not wait to tell my friends about it and have breakfast together there. I made a booking. I was told I could have a 9.15 booking or it would have to be 10.30. There was NO mention that we could only be there for 1 hr . We met our friends there and had a chat for a few minutes. The waitress approached and quite bluntly asked us to order. That was ok , so When we ordered , we were told we only had 35 minutes left before we had to leave!!!!!!! The meals came quickly. The food was very nice, However, the water bottle remained empty after we filled our glasses. No offer of more water, was made. As we were eating , our coffee arrived and the empty bottle remained. My husband asked for sugar , and the young abrupt waitress appeared next to him , shoved two sachets of sugar towards him and asked abruptly 1 or 2 . It was so rude the way she offered them, and we just looked at each other in dismay. As no one had gathered the plates , we stacked them , and then the owner who was standing close by , quickly took them for us. Then , Once again we were told that our time was up.. I cut in and said , ok, ok , we understand thank you!!!!!!

What I don’t understand is, The cafe was all but empty, and we were virtually told to GET OUT , without them actually saying those words. What a shame, it was a lovely catch up with friends that was consistently interrupted by clock watching staff that were so focussed on getting us out of there , really before we even sat down. Their whole purpose was totally focused on us ordering , stop talking, drink up , shut up and get out! I really enjoyed the atmosphere there, but I’m not sure I will go back, if they continue to have time ...
